    When I tried to open a file recieved in MSN Messenger a little while ago (a sound file) a popup said it was blocked for my safety, and offered instructions on how to unblock it...but it deleted the file! And since it was sent over messenger I couldn't just go back to a webpage and redownload it. I know the file is fine, so I got her to send it again, virus checked it just to be sure, and opened it from explorer instead of the little link that comes up in messenger when it's done sending.

    I think this annoying feature is called attachment management. How do I turn it off?

    I didn't see anything in windows help or in the block popup itself, and my google fu is apparently broken.
